Position Overview QinetiQ US is seeking an Mid- level Executive Assistant to support our client at the under Secretary of Defense for Intelligence and Security (USD(I&S). The highly motivated candidate will be providing routine administrative support to various principals and advisors. Responsibilities * Provide a limited range of administrative support including maintaining leadership's daily calendars, coordinating meetings, conferences, and video-teleconferences * Document and track meeting minutes and maintaining invitations and attendee contact rosters * Preparing and/or overseeing travel arrangements for staff personnel and assist with developing travel reports and travel vouchers upon completion of travel using the Defense Travel System (DTS). * Ensuring documents are prepared in the appropriate DoD format (which may entail technical writing/editing, editorial consultation, proofreading, or overall documentation review) and that documents are marked, filed, and retained in accordance with OSD and federal records disposition schedule, approved by the National Archives and Records Administration. * Track weekly work/leave status of all office employees via the Defense Agencies Initiative (DAI) Portal or its equivalent. * Review/Monitor and reporting the status of action item activities and products using the Correspondence and Task Management System (CATMS) and Joint Staff Action Processing (JSAP). * Supporting action officers for all required correspondence actions (e.g., formal letters, memorandum, read-ahead briefing/meeting packages, activity reports, senior leadership reports, and travel/training/personnel documents). * Serve as the administrative point of contact for government staff personnel in a sensitive compartmented information facility (SCIF) - tasks include monitoring access to SCIF, preparing and maintaining essential logistic and security requirements for the SCIF, answering phones, maintaining office files and the office filing system, tracking action items in the OUSD(I&S) suspense portal, and providing security support to special access programs as required. Required Qualifications * Minimum of 5 Years of experience * Previous experience with CATMS or JSAP Experience * Previous experience with DTS * Top Secret clearance with SCI and SAP eligibility and willingness to take a CI if required #qinetiqclearedjob * Must have strong written and verbal communications skills and be willing to actively communicate with co-workers, program leadership, and clients, which may involve delivering presentations.
